# WebtoonLib — For the Third Time #26 ## Series - title: For the Third Time - slug: for-the-third-time-405ee8 ## Chapter - number: 26 - release_date: 2025-03-12 ### Summary The narrative has escalated the central conflict from external threats to an internal breakdown of the protagonists' "situationship," leaving readers deeply frustrated with both characters. Following Joonwon's public declaration that he and Dohee are "just colleagues," he has now privately admitted to her that putting a label on their relationship is "too much for him to handle." This has triggered a backlash from readers, who condemn him for sending mixed signals, acting jealous, and being a "coward" who is unwilling to commit despite his previous advances. However, the frustration is equally directed at Dohee. Many readers view her anger as hypocritical, pointing out that she has repeatedly rejected Joonwon and expressed her own reluctance to enter a serious relationship. Her decision to confront him is seen as a powerful moment of setting boundaries by some, but as unfairly blaming him by others. The consensus is that their relationship is stalled by a mutual failure to communicate, with both characters being "wishy-washy" and equally at fault for the lack of progress.
